What Is an Emergency Locksmith for Cars?
An emergency locksmith for cars and trucks is a customized expert trained to handle lock-related problems in cars. These professionals are equipped with the newest tools and technologies to unlock, rekey, or replace car locks effectively and efficiently. Unlike traditional locksmith professionals who primarily focus on home and industrial locks, auto locksmiths have a deep understanding of the special lock systems utilized in numerous makes and designs of cars.

Losing your car keys can be a problem, particularly if you have no spare. An emergency locksmith can develop a brand-new key using the vehicle's serial number or a pre-existing key fob.
Broken Key in the Lock
If your key breaks off in the lock, it can be hard to eliminate without the right tools. A locksmith can safely extract the broken key and repair or replace the lock if required.
Key Fob Malfunction
Electronic key fobs can fail due to battery problems or internal part failures. An emergency locksmith can detect the problem and program a brand-new fob or replace the battery.
Lock Cylinder Jamming
Sometimes, the lock cylinder can end up being jammed due to wear and tear or debris. A locksmith can clean or replace the cylinder to get your car back to regular.
Trunk Lockout
If you've unintentionally locked your type in the trunk, a locksmith can use specialized tools to open it without causing damage to the vehicle.

Q: How much does an emergency locksmith service expense?
A: The cost can vary depending on the service needed, the time of day, and the location. On average, expect to pay between ₤ 50 and ₤ 200 for emergency services. Some locksmiths offer flat rates for specific services, so it's a good idea to request an expense estimate before they start work.
